Final Tribunal Order & Ruling Verdict Summary

Official Ruling Summary

The Appellate Tribunal dismissed the appeal, ruling that the respondent had complied with the original RERA order by paying delay interest up to the date of the offer of possession and handing over the unit. The Tribunal held that the appellant could not challenge the calculation of interest through execution proceedings, as the original order had already attained finality.

Ruling Awarded To

Respondent

Awarded Interest Rate

MCLR+1%

Interest Period

from 31.12.2016 till receipt of OC/CC or offer of possession, whichever is later
